Hey — quick handover on the Fenwright ticket-pricing experiment. The variant buckets are frozen through Friday, so if customers ask about odd prices, don't refund automatically; check their bucket first. Tamsin already drafted macros for the common complaints. One gotcha: group bookings sometimes straddle two buckets, which looks like a bug but isn't. Full context and the bucket lookup tool are on the page linked below.

operations page: https://harbor.kelvidyn.example/dash/dash/board/projects/build/pipeline/run/72cb258c26ee55412287df41

**Step 7 — Payroll export cutover verification.** Before sealing the signing shard, confirm the Ledgerwell payroll export now emits the v3 column layout and that the legacy fixed-width format is fully disabled. Both witnesses must initial the checklist. Once verified, unlock the escrow container to rotate the export signing key, which requires the recovery passphrase recorded immediately below.

strongbox words: raldor-eliir-lamael

Visitor Policy — Fire Drills

Quick heads-up for new starters at Pellworth Gate: if you've signed in a visitor, they're your responsibility during a fire drill. Walk them to muster point D (by the bike racks) and make sure reception ticks both your names on the roll call. Don't leave them wandering — the wardens will chase you for it. To print a visitor roll-call slip at the desk, use the code below.

turnstile pass: bdg-YEOZLM-79341408

## Break-Glass: PixHoard Image Cache

New folks: if the PixHoard image cache leaks memory and OOMs the Renner nodes, don't wait for approvals. Restart via the break-glass account, file an incident, and notify the cache owner. Access is audited. The break-glass account unlocks with the recovery passphrase below.

recovery phrase for kagaf-yajof: fraax-quenwyn-lamion